@inproceedings{oai:repo.qst.go.jp:00053781, author = {藤本, 哲也 and 岩田, 宗磨 and 渋谷, 真二 and 野田, 章 and 白井, 敏之 and 野田, 耕司 and 野田 章 and 白井 敏之 and 野田 耕司}, book = {日本加速器学会年会・リニアック技術研究会}, month = {Aug}, note = {Formation and fast extraction of the short-bunched proton beam, which was obtained through combining an RF field with an electron cooler (EC), was carried out at S-LSR. S-LSR is the ion storage ring, which has an electron cooler and an un-tuned RF cavity, and it can extract the 7-MeV proton beam by the fast extraction method utilizing a fast kicker magnet. There are two methods to produce short-bunched beam, one is the phase rotation method and the other is that applying an RF field along with electron cooling. As a result, we succeeded to obtain the short-bunched beam of 8.4-ns by phase rotation method and 11-ns by another method.}, pages = {645--647}, title = {FAST EXTRACTION OF COOLED BEAM AT S-LSR}, year = {2006} }
